      Steven Gerrard and Robbie Keane will lead the line for Liverpool against Preston North End in the FA Cup third round this evening.

      Diego Cavalieri and Ryan Babel both get a chance to impress, while Martin Skrtel and Fernando Torres both make the bench after missing a chunk of the season through injury.
       
      The Reds XI in full is: Cavalieri, Insua, Carragher, Hyypia, Agger, Babel, Riera, Alonso, Mascherano, Gerrard, Keane. Subs: Reina, Torres, Aurelio, Lucas, Ngog, El Zhar, Skrtel.
